Two ways to adjust the light on a microscope are: (1) Adjusting the diaphragm, which controls the amount of light that passes through the specimen, and (2) Varying the light source intensity using the rheostat or light intensity knob, which enhances or reduces the overall brightness. These adjustments help in achieving a clear and detailed observation of the specimen.

  1. How does adjusting the diaphragm affect microscope lighting? Adjusting the diaphragm changes the amount of light passing through the specimen, which helps enhance contrast and detail in the observed image.
  2. What is the purpose of the rheostat or light intensity knob on a microscope? The rheostat or light intensity knob controls the brightness of the light source, allowing you to increase or decrease overall illumination for better visibility.
  3. Why is proper light adjustment important when using a microscope? Proper light adjustment ensures a clear, detailed image of the specimen, reducing glare or darkness that can obscure important details.
